Position Summary:

Lead the commercial and operational activities at a grain elevator. Leading and executing all elevator activities in support of the operational and commercial business plan while focusing on safety, productivity, communication, and profitability.

Core Functions:

-Manage all functions of operations, training and safety to ensure employees are engaged and adhere to safe work practices

-Originate grain in accordance with flexible marketing and origination, foster and grow customer relationships along the value chain, manage facility logistics (truck, rail, barge) and oversee all operational expenses to ensure the budget and business plans are achieved

-Manage grain inventories, grading processes, monitor grain quality and capture blending opportunities

-Oversee facility housekeeping, regulatory compliance, best practice programs to ensure adherence to the Company\'s safety and operational standards.

-Responsible for completing accounting and business control activities including but not limited to: inputting contracts, contract/ticket applications, customer reports, daily activity reports, and month-end accounting

-Manage customer service issues and relations

Bunge (NYSE: BG) is a world leader in sourcing, processing and supplying oilseed and grain products and ingredients. Founded in 1818, Bunge\'s expansive network feeds and fuels a growing world, creating sustainable products and opportunities for more than 70,000 farmers and the consumers they serve across the globe. The company is head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ri and has 25,000 employees worldwide who stand behind more than 350 port terminals, oilseed processing plants, grain facilities, and food and ingredient production and packaging facilities around the world.
